Thicket clearing services involve the removal of dense, overgrown vegetation, including thick bushes, shrubs, small trees, and tangled underbrush. This process helps homeowners open up their property, improve visibility, and create a cleaner, more manageable outdoor space. Clearing out thick vegetation can also prepare the land for other projects such as lawn installation, landscaping, or building structures. Service providers typically use specialized equipment to efficiently cut, grind, and remove the unwanted growth, making the area safer and more accessible.
Many property owners turn to thicket clearing when overgrowth begins to hinder daily activities or poses safety concerns. Overgrown areas can attract pests, create fire hazards, or block access to driveways, fences, and utility lines. Thicket clearing helps eliminate these problems by reducing fire risks and preventing pests from nesting in dense vegetation. Additionally, clearing thick brush can improve the overall appearance of a property, making it easier to maintain and enjoy outdoor spaces without the hassle of navigating through tangled growth.

The overview below groups typical Thicket Clearing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fresno,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small-Scale Clearing - Typical costs for clearing overgrown yards or small brush areas range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and density of the vegetation.
Medium Projects - Larger, more involved clearing jobs such as partial land clearing or removing multiple trees can c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These projects are common for property upgrades or preparing land for construction.
Large-Scale Land Clearing - Extensive projects like clearing large plots or dense woodlands often range from $3,500 to $7,500. Fewer projects reach the highest tiers, which are typically reserved for very large or complex sites.
Full Property Clearing - Complete clearing of an entire property, including removal of trees, brush, and debris, can exceed $10,000 depending on size and scope. Most jobs in this category are customized, with costs varying based on spec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is thicket clearing? Thicket clearing involves removing dense brush, shrubs, and small trees to open up land for various uses such as construction, farming, or landscaping projects.
What types of vegetation can local contractors clear? Contractors can typically clear a range of vegetation including overgrown bushes, small trees, and thick underbrush common in Fresno and nearby areas.
Is thicket clearing suitable for large properties? Yes, experienced service providers can handle clearing jobs on properties of various sizes, from small lots to extensive land parcels.
What equipment is used for thicket clearing? Professionals often use equipment like brush cutters, chainsaws, and bulldozers to efficiently clear dense vegetation.
